Fringe: Izaac Masters

This concert is part of the free fringe programme of the Festival Oude Muziek Utrecht 2025.

Izaac Masters (Australia, 1999) is a fortepianist and researcher at the Conservatorium van Amsterdam, studying with Olga Pashchenko. He has won several awards, including the Richard Gill Award, and completed a 2023 master’s in Australia on nineteenth-century piano interpretation. He attended the Forte/Piano Summer Academy (Cornell, USA) and masterclasses in Poland. Supported by an Australian scholarship, he explores historical performance and expressive tempo use on late-eighteenth- and early-nineteenth-century pianos.
